What they do

A Systems Engineer creates computer and data communication networks for companies and organizations. Plans and designs layout for a network, determines the hardware needed and placement of computers, servers, cables and routers; determines data storage, system capacity, and speed.

Job Description

Systems Engineer I#26-21789 Mount Prospect, IL Onsite Job Description Top Must-Have Skillsets (technical): Data center experience Server installations Data cabling installation Data center adds, moves, and changes experience Nice-to-Have Skillsets (technical or soft): Electrical or low-voltage wiring Experience in the trades This position requires a hands-on individual with experience installing and supporting data center infrastructure. The ideal candidate will be comfortable working in a fast-paced, mission-critical environment and performing physical installation and maintenance tasks.
Key Responsibilities & Requirements:
Perform the physical installation, relocation, and removal of data center equipment, including servers, network switches, storage systems, racks, and structured cabling. Install, label, and troubleshoot copper and fiber optic cabling. Travel to company data center and colocation facilities as required. Support a 24x7x365 operation, including the ability to work various shifts, weekends, holidays. Safely lift and move equipment weighing up to 50 pounds. Work comfortably and safely on ladders and in raised floor or overhead cable environments. Follow established safety procedures and data center operational standards while performing all installation and maintenance activities. Demonstrate strong attention to detail, organizational skills, and the ability to work independently or as part of a team in a production data center
